Juggl图导出指南:将知识图谱导出到其他程序的完整流程

📅 2026/7/4 9:22:31
Juggl图导出指南:将知识图谱导出到其他程序的完整流程
Juggl图导出指南将知识图谱导出到其他程序的完整流程【免费下载链接】jugglAn interactive, stylable and expandable graph view for Obsidian. Juggl is designed as an advanced local graph view, where you can juggle all your thoughts with ease.项目地址: https://gitcode.com/gh_mirrors/ju/juggl你是否在使用Obsidian的Juggl插件创建精美的知识图谱却不知道如何将这些可视化成果导出到其他程序中使用 本指南将为你详细介绍如何将Juggl中的知识图谱完整导出实现与Cytoscape等专业网络分析工具的无缝对接Juggl作为Obsidian的下一代图形视图插件提供了强大的交互式知识图谱功能而其导出功能更是让你能够在更专业的工具中进一步分析和可视化你的知识网络。 为什么需要导出Juggl知识图谱Juggl在Obsidian中提供了出色的交互式图形体验但有时候你可能需要专业分析- 使用Cytoscape等工具进行复杂的网络分析团队协作- 将可视化结果分享给不使用Obsidian的同事学术研究- 生成高质量的图表用于论文或报告数据备份- 保存知识图谱的结构化数据 快速开始一键导出到CytoscapeJuggl最直接的导出功能就是与Cytoscape的集成。Cytoscape是一个开源的复杂网络分析和可视化平台被广泛应用于生物信息学、社交网络分析等领域。步骤1在Workspace模式中保存图谱首先你需要在Juggl的Workspace模式中创建并保存你的知识图谱在Obsidian中打开Juggl的Workspace模式构建你的知识图谱 - 添加节点、建立连接、应用样式点击工具栏中的保存按钮如截图中所示为你的图谱命名并保存步骤2找到导出的JSON文件保存后Juggl会在插件文件夹中生成一个JSON文件。这个文件包含了完整的知识图谱数据所有节点及其属性节点间的连接关系可视化样式信息布局位置数据步骤3导入到Cytoscape在Cytoscape桌面版中打开Cytoscape软件选择File → Import → Network from File选择Juggl生成的JSON文件Cytoscape会自动解析并加载你的知识图谱 高级导出技巧自定义导出格式虽然Juggl默认导出为JSON格式但你可以通过一些技巧获得其他格式导出为CSV格式在Obsidian中使用Export to CSV插件将Juggl图谱数据转换为CSV格式导入到Excel、Tableau等工具中导出为图片在Juggl中调整好图谱布局和样式使用Obsidian的截图功能或第三方截图工具保存为PNG、JPG或SVG格式批量导出多个图谱如果你有多个保存的Workspace图谱可以在Juggl插件文件夹中找到所有对应的JSON文件.obsidian/plugins/juggl/saved-workspaces/ ├── 项目规划.json ├── 学习路线.json └── 研究网络.json 文件结构解析了解Juggl导出的JSON文件结构有助于在其他程序中更好地利用这些数据{ nodes: [ { id: 节点ID, label: 节点标签, type: 节点类型, position: { x: 100, y: 200 } } ], edges: [ { source: 源节点ID, target: 目标节点ID, type: 关系类型 } ], metadata: { created: 创建时间, layout: 布局类型 } } 保持可视化样式当导出到其他程序时你可能希望保持Juggl中的样式设置。以下是一些建议颜色和大小- 在导出前记录重要的样式参数布局信息- Juggl会保存节点的位置信息标签格式- 确保节点标签在其他程序中可读 与其他工具的集成与Gephi集成虽然Juggl直接支持Cytoscape但你也可以将JSON文件转换为Gephi兼容的格式使用在线转换工具将JSON转换为GEXF格式在Gephi中导入转换后的文件应用Gephi的分析和可视化功能与Python网络分析库集成对于开发者可以将Juggl数据导入Python进行进一步分析import json import networkx as nx # 加载Juggl导出的JSON文件 with open(知识图谱.json, r, encodingutf-8) as f: juggl_data json.load(f) # 创建NetworkX图 G nx.Graph() # 添加节点 for node in juggl_data[nodes]: G.add_node(node[id], **node) # 添加边 for edge in juggl_data[edges]: G.add_edge(edge[source], edge[target], **edge)️ 故障排除常见问题及解决方案问题1JSON文件无法导入Cytoscape检查JSON文件格式是否正确确保Cytoscape版本支持JSON导入尝试使用Cytoscape的Import Network from Table功能问题2样式信息丢失在Juggl中确认已保存所有样式设置检查JSON文件中是否包含样式数据考虑在目标程序中重新应用样式问题3中文标签显示异常确保JSON文件使用UTF-8编码在目标程序中设置正确的字符编码检查字体是否支持中文字符 最佳实践导出前的准备工作清理图谱- 移除不必要的节点和连接标准化标签- 使用一致的命名规范应用最终样式- 在导出前完成所有可视化调整测试导出- 先小规模测试导出流程数据备份策略定期导出重要的知识图谱保存不同版本的重要图谱将JSON文件纳入版本控制系统 总结Juggl的导出功能为Obsidian用户打开了通往专业网络分析世界的大门。通过简单的保存操作你就可以将精心构建的知识图谱导出为结构化的JSON文件然后在Cytoscape等专业工具中进行深度分析。记住这些关键点✅ 在Workspace模式中保存图谱✅ 在插件文件夹中找到JSON文件✅ 导入到Cytoscape进行专业分析✅ 探索与其他工具的集成可能性现在就开始尝试导出你的第一个Juggl知识图谱吧你会发现当你的知识网络能够在不同工具间自由流动时它的价值将得到极大的提升。无论你是学术研究者、项目管理者还是知识工作者掌握Juggl的导出技巧都将让你的知识管理流程更加高效和灵活。开始导出开启你的知识图谱分析新篇章【免费下载链接】jugglAn interactive, stylable and expandable graph view for Obsidian. Juggl is designed as an advanced local graph view, where you can juggle all your thoughts with ease.项目地址: https://gitcode.com/gh_mirrors/ju/juggl创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考